The meaning and "use of": rig
noun
- the particular way in which a sailboat's masts, sails, and rigging are arranged. - the yacht will emerge from the yard with her original rig
- an apparatus, device, or piece of equipment designed for a particular purpose. - a lighting rig
- a person's costume, outfit, or style of dress. - the rig of the Army Air Corps
- a tractor-trailer. - On one side of the road was a face of granite, on the other was a 1,000-foot cliff, and a fully-loaded tractor-trailer rig was steaming up toward them in the oncoming lane.
- make (a sailing ship or boat) ready for sailing by providing it with sails and rigging. - the catamaran will be rigged as a ketch
- manage or conduct (something) fraudulently so as to produce a result or situation that is advantageous to a particular person. - the results of the elections had been rigged
